手写简易MVC-DispatcherServlet
这一篇不要过多的纠结代码质量,只要是思想。这一块不看对工作没有影响,但是为了往更高的方向发展,还是需要掌握的。 1. Servlet 优化 1.1 需求 假设我们有一个简易的水果店铺管理系统,对应的...
单例模式(Singleton Pattern)
1. 简介 单例模式是 Java 中最简单的设计模式之一。这种类型的设计模式属于创建型模式,它提供了一种创建对象的最佳方式。 所谓类的单例设计模式,就是采取一定的方法保证在整个的软件系统中,...
03-Docker常用命令
一、帮助类命令 # 查看Docker版本 docker version # 查看Docker概要信息 docker info # 查看Docker总体帮助文档 docker --help # 查看docker具体命令帮助文档 docker 具体命令 --help 二、启动...
Centos 安装 Wireguard 服务端
一、云服务器 小主机已经搭建好了,但是还没法被外网访问,因为公网ip不好申请,所以最后选择通过Wireguard组网的方式进行内网穿透。 首先需要准备好一台云服务器,用于提供公网IP和流量转发。...
二、 SpringMVC 案例
1. 开发环境 IDE:idea 构建工具:maven 服务器:tomcat8 Spring版本:5.3.1 2. 创建maven工程 创建maven工程 打包方式:war 引入依赖 <?xml version='1.0' encoding='UTF-8'?> <project ...
三、 @RequestMapping 注解
1. @RequestMapping注解的功能 从注解名称上我们可以看到,@RequestMapping注解的作用就是将请求和处理请求的控制器方法关联起来,建立映射关系。 SpringMVC 接收到指定的请求,就会来找到在映...